I now own a 1999 Grand AM SE. I have had a modulator put on, fuel pump and ignition coil pack. The car starts fine first thing in the morning but after running for awhile and being cut off I have to wait for it to crank. That sometimes can be for an hour or more. What could this be?

Since you didnt mention what engine you have its guess work here....
First things first !!
If its cranking and not starting then check for spark at that time.
Replacing the plugs & wires if spark is weak could help.
Not starting hot could be bad engine grounds, fuel not reaching injectors, loose connections in the ignition system and or could even be a dirty air filter.
Ok now to your ICP lights.
When these are on the ONLY way to KNOW what it is exactly is to get it scanned with an ABS capable scan tool.
But I would say most likly, from the lights you mentioned, one or more of your wheel speed sensors are bad or headed that way.
